Subject: Q3 Gross-Margin Review

Team,

The quarterly margin review for Brellway Components is complete. Gross margin landed at 41.2%, down 1.4 points from Q2, driven mainly by freight costs on the Tarnock line and discounting in the Velsted region. Mitigation options are outlined in the finance pack circulated yesterday. Please review before Thursday's session with Priya and Haldor. The confidential note below summarises the strategic context for these figures.

confidential, taduf-fahaf: Sildorax Works is in early talks to buy Kelmirix Partners for about $5.6 million. The Lamix launch date is December 27, and nothing goes to the press before then.

**Leadership Review Briefing — Insurance Renewal**

For the incoming director: the group policy with Stonebrook Mutual renews next quarter. Premiums up an estimated 18% owing to last year's Delview warehouse claim. Broker recommends raising deductibles and splitting property and liability lines. Decision needed within three weeks to avoid lapse terms. Renewal strategy connects to the confidential plan stated directly below.

internal memo for tagef-hadup: Gross margin on Ulaath came in at 15 percent against a plan of 5 percent. Only 7 of the 120 pilot accounts renewed Ulaath, so a churn review is set for October 15.

Handover for PrintHerd, our printer-spooler microservice at Durnway Office Systems. It accepts jobs over the internal queue, normalizes them to a common format, and dispatches to site spoolers in the Lorveth and Ansfeld offices. Known quirks: duplex jobs from the legacy intake need a flag rewrite, and the retry queue occasionally wedges after firmware updates — restarting the dispatcher clears it. Logs rotate daily. Deployment is a single container per site. The service starts with the following configuration values.

config for hahof-yagap:
RUSIX_PIN=3776
RUSIX_TENANT=tammir
RUSIX_METRICS_HOST=metrics.rusix.ordindyn.example
RUSIX_SEAL=seal_67b65214
RUSIX_STANDBY_TEAM=ruswyn

## v3.8.1

Renamed PLANNER_HINT_MODE to VELLUM_PLANNER_HINT_MODE to fix a query planner regression where the old name was shadowed by a shell variable, causing full scans on joined tables. Release managers must update every env file before rollout; the old name is no longer read. After the renamed setting, the planner cache also requires its signing secret:

vault entry, fadup-tagag: RELAY_SECRET8=2fd92179